A Demat account is where your shares and mutual funds are held in electronic form. CDSL and NSDL are the two depositories in India that safeguard these holdings, and your broker, known as a Depository Participant (DP), acts as the link between you and the depository. The DP has its own identification number called the DP ID, and you, as the investor, get a Client ID, which together form your Demat account number. BO ID in CDSL<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>A BO ID in CDSL is a 16-digit purely numeric code.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>It is divided into two parts:<br>\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>The first 8 digits represent your Depository Participant ID (DP ID).<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>The last 8 digits represent your Client ID.<br><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Example: 1208160001234567<br>\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Here, 12081600 is the DP ID.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>01234567 is the Client ID.<br><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>2. BO ID in NSDL<\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>In NSDL, the Demat account number (BO ID) is a 14-digit numeric code that always starts with the letters \u201cIN\u201d.<br><\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>The format looks like: IN + 14 digits.<br><\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Example: IN30039412345678<br>\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>IN300394 identifies the DP.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>12345678 is the Client ID.<br><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>CDSL BO ID \u2192 16-digit numeric only (e.g., 1208160001234567).<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>NSDL BO ID \u2192 Alphanumeric, starts with \u201cIN\u201d followed by 14 digits (e.g., IN30039412345678).<br><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The BO ID is generated when you open a Demat account with a Depository Participant, which is usually your broker, and it connects back to either of the two depositories in India, CDSL or NSDL.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Every time you buy or sell, every time a dividend is credited or a bonus share is allotted, this number ensures that the transaction is tied to you.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-why-is-bo-id-important\">Why is BO ID Important<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<ol class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Helps in Identification<\/strong><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">This number is your official identity. It confirms that the securities are held in your name, not in the name of your broker or any middleman.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ol start=\"2\" class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Important for Transactions<\/strong><strong><br><\/strong>&nbsp;<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Whenever you place a buy or sell order, the execution flows back to this BO ID. It ensures that the shares you bought are credited directly into your account and that the shares you sold are debited correctly.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ol start=\"3\" class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Corporate Actions<\/strong><strong><br><\/strong>&nbsp;<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">From dividends and rights issues to bonus shares, companies need to know exactly where to credit these benefits. They do it through the BO ID.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ol start=\"4\" class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>It Helps in Record Keeping<\/strong><strong><br><\/strong>&nbsp;<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Every transaction has a track record, and this number makes sure that the trail belongs to you. Years later, when you look back at your investment history, the accuracy you see is because every trade and every benefit was mapped back to this unique ID.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ol start=\"5\" class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Ensures Security and Transparency<\/strong><strong><br><\/strong>&nbsp;<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">In a market where billions change hands daily, security cannot be left to chance. The BO ID anchors every transaction to one account, making it difficult for errors or manipulation to creep in. Regulators also find it easier to maintain transparency in the system because this number provides clarity about who owns what.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-how-to-find-your-bo-id\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"How_to_Find_Your_BO_ID\"><\/span>How to Find Your BO ID<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Your BO ID is easy to locate-<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>1. Review Account Statements and Broker Communications<\/strong><strong><br><\/strong><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Consolidated Account Statement (CAS):<\/strong> This is issued monthly or quarterly and is sent to your registered email by CDSL or NSDL. It always includes your BO ID because regulators mandate it.<br><\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Contract Notes:<\/strong> After each trade, your broker sends a contract note. Many brokers include the BO ID on these notes, so scanning through one of your recent notes can help you locate it.<br><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\"><strong>3.
